The Allure of Lab-Grown Yellow Sapphire
Yellow sapphire stands apart from more traditional engagement choices. Its radiant hue ranges from soft champagne to vivid sunshine tones, offering personality without overpowering elegance. Lab-grown yellow sapphires possess the same physical, chemical, and optical properties as their mined counterparts, yet they are created in controlled environments that ensure remarkable consistency in colour and clarity.
For clients who appreciate precision, this matters. A lab-grown stone allows for greater control over saturation and brilliance, meaning you can choose a shade that complements skin tone and personal style. Whether you prefer a subtle pastel glow or a bold golden statement, the collection provides options that feel curated rather than mass-produced.
Equally important is ethical reassurance. Lab-grown gemstones minimise environmental impact while delivering exceptional beauty, an increasingly important consideration for modern couples.
Why Diamonds Elevate the Design
Diamonds bring structure and sparkle to yellow sapphire settings. Their crisp white brilliance enhances the gemstone’s warmth, creating contrast that feels intentional and refined. A halo of pavé diamonds can intensify the centre stone’s colour, while diamond-set shoulders add texture and dimension without distracting from the sapphire’s natural glow.
This pairing is particularly effective for those who want vibrancy without sacrificing classic appeal. Diamonds lend familiarity; yellow sapphire adds individuality. Together, they strike a balance between timeless and contemporary.
Cut selection also plays a role. An oval or cushion-cut yellow sapphire framed by round brilliant diamonds feels romantic and soft. A radiant or emerald cut paired with sleek diamond accents delivers a more architectural aesthetic. The interplay of shapes transforms the same gemstone into entirely different design statements.
Choosing the Right Setting for Your Lifestyle
Selecting the right setting is as important as choosing the stone itself. White gold and platinum both provide cool-toned backdrops that heighten the sapphire’s golden vibrancy. The contrast ensures the centre stone remains the focal point, while the metal supports durability for daily wear.
For someone with an active lifestyle, a lower-profile setting may feel more practical. A secure bezel or a well-proportioned halo can protect the sapphire’s edges without diminishing its brilliance. If symbolism matters, a three-stone design incorporating diamonds can represent past, present, and future adding emotional depth to the ring’s visual impact.
Carat weight is another thoughtful consideration. A slightly larger yellow sapphire can showcase the richness of its colour more effectively, while a more modest size framed by diamonds may create the illusion of greater scale. It’s less about numbers and more about proportion how the stone sits on the hand and interacts with light.
